Subject: [PATCH v4 43/45] objtool: Validate IBT assumptions
Date: Tue, 08 Mar 2022 16:30:54 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220308154319.705110141@infradead.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: 20220308153011.021123062@infradead.org

Intel IBT requires that every indirect JMP/CALL targets an ENDBR
instructions, failing this #CP happens and we die. Similarly, all
exception entries should be ENDBR.

Find all code relocations and ensure they're either an ENDBR
instruction or ANNOTATE_NOENDBR. For the exceptions look for
UNWIND_HINT_IRET_REGS at sym+0 not being ENDBR.

+static void validate_ibt_dest(struct objtool_file *file, struct instruction *insn,
+			      struct instruction *dest)
+{
+	if (dest->func && dest->func == insn->func) {
+		/*
+		 * Anything from->to self is either _THIS_IP_ or IRET-to-self.
+		 *
+		 * There is no sane way to annotate _THIS_IP_ since the compiler treats the
+		 * relocation as a constant and is happy to fold in offsets, skewing any
+		 * annotation we do, leading to vast amounts of false-positives.
+		 *
+		 * There's also compiler generated _THIS_IP_ through KCOV and
+		 * such which we have no hope of annotating.
+		 *
+		 * As such, blanket accept self-references without issue.
+		 */
+		return;
+	}
+
+	if (dest->noendbr)
+		return;
+
+	warn_noendbr("", insn->sec, insn->offset, dest);
+}
